Report Alleges Hong Kong's Role in Supporting Iran's Sanctions Evasion
A report by the Committee for Freedom in Hong Kong Foundation claims that Hong Kong has been instrumental in helping Iran evade Western sanctions. The report, titled 'Oil, Arms, and Cash: How Hong Kong Fuels the Iranian Regime,' alleges that Hong Kong-based companies have facilitated the movement of Iranian oil, weapons technology, and surveillance tools. It highlights the use of shell companies and deceptive maritime practices to transport Iranian crude oil to China. The report also accuses Chinese telecom giant Huawei of using its Hong Kong subsidiary to supply Iran with surveillance technology, and points to HSBC's historical involvement in Iran sanctions violations.
